So far I am using Client Side Filtering and Paging where all the data records were returned in the initial call to the server (Web API and Dapper are being used at server side). What is the deepest Stockfish evaluation of the standard initial position that has ever been done? ), ( Kendo Grid with server filtering but client side paging. Based on the type of data the columns contain, the filter row displays filtering components in each column header where the user can filter string, numeric, boolean, or date data types. Now enhanced with: The KendoReact Data Grid enables you to display only those Grid records which meet specified criteria. The following is the HTTP GET Web API . Filtering is done on the Server-side for all columns as grid property serverSideFilterOnServer=true and serverSideFilterAllLevels=true. You need to give us more information or/and code example if you want help. When the migration is complete, you will access your Teams at stackoverflowteams.com, and they will no longer appear in the left sidebar on stackoverflow.com. Below is a Kendo UI Grid declaration for which we will implement the server side manipulation. As you said "You should send you filter to the server, fetch the filtered records", please let me know how can i send my filter each time i click on pagination button. In this article we are going to talk about binding data from a remote location on to a Kendo UI Grid with server side paging, filtering and sorting to ensure server response is smallest and light as possible for quick loading and to be able to handle if the data has thousands of records (that can lead to oversized response objects or time outs). In this video we go over:- How to implement server side functionality in ag grid with react- How to implement pagination, filter and sorting ag grid - How to. You can't have server pagination and client filter out of the box.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Multiplication table with plenty of comments. How to align figures when a long subcaption causes misalignment, What does puncturing in cryptography mean. I was also facing with same problem and one solution on it that just add your filter parameter in parameterMap like this, This gives me filter value on server side. However, it is generic to accommodate for all kind of data that you can throw at it. New to KendoReact? Search: Kendo Grid Custom Filter Operator. This was because of our customized framework.To get the filter I have written the following Code on Read method. Bind data to Kendo Grid by using AJAX Read action method. But, you have to be cautious with this approach as it isn't an "official" configuration documented by Telerik. // We are not fetching the complete DataSet from DB as kendo grid do, but now we are requesting records based on PageIndex and PageSize. Thanks for contributing an answer to Stack Overflow! Note: The model is not explored in this article and is just referenced as a place holder for any model that can be used. Best way to get consistent results when baking a purposely underbaked mud cake, "What does prevent x from doing y?" To apply the data operations on the server, process the parameters by utilizing the toODataString function which is part of the Data Query package. This is my table structure that is obtained as the result from the article MultiStep Registration Form With Kendo UI MVVM Pattern Using Web API 2 and EF 5, Figure 1. Making statements based on opinion; back them up with references or personal experience. Setting serverPaging, serverFiltering, and serverSorting as true enables the Kendo UI Grid DataSource to send server calls when any one of the following events are triggered by the user; change of page, change in filters, and change in sorting of a column. This will allow us to put a breakpoint in the Kendo UI Grid filter event, look at the Network tab requests, etc - something that the video does not show. Should we burninate the [variations] tag? By default, the data source performs filtering client-side. The default filtering interface for Kendo Grid is very powerful. Server side Open your existing Web API project and install the Web API OData NuGet update: Decide what data you want to send to the browser and model it. On the same page, I also have a clear button which should clear the data of the grid and replace it with blank rows. When we know page size and amount of records to skip, we can obtain the page number by applying the following rule: The Response object contains the two attributes needed by the DataSource as mentioned before; one for the "data" and one for the "total" property of the schema. Regards, Alex Hajigeorgieva Find centralized, trusted content and collaborate around the technologies you use most. You can verify this works by console logging the requestEnd event and seeing that this doesn't make a request. Getting Started To enable filtering: Set the filterable prop of the Grid which will render a filter row under the column headers. Show a loading panel over the Grid during data fetching. Similarly, I have assigned "totalItems" to "total" property. Thanks. kendo grid filter react . Create a new project and select the MVC pattern. The Grid uses the first operator from each type as its default operator. All Telerik .NET tools and Kendo UI JavaScript components in one package. ; Handle the filterchange event of the Grid , and filter the data manually by applying the filter from the argument of the event.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. What is the best way to show results of a multiple-choice quiz where multiple options may be right? Now, I want to implement Server Filtering. Are Githyanki under Nondetection all the time? It holds the columnname, the filter value and the operator used in the filter. To apply the data operations on the server, process the parameters by utilizing the toODataString function which is part of the Data Query package.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. That way the DataSource knows how many records there are in actual and how many pages to show. ), ( To learn more, see our tips on writing great answers. However, you can implement server-side data operations by using Telerik UI for ASP.NET Core. Download free 30-day trial. Horror story: only people who smoke could see some monsters. Multiplication table with plenty of comments. serverFiltering Boolean (default: false) If set to true, the data source will leave the filtering implementation to the remote service. The property _filter is internal, so to speak. Getting Started. Why do I get two different answers for the current through the 47 k resistor when I do a source transformation? Is there a way to make trades similar/identical to a university endowment manager to copy them? Why are only 2 out of the 3 boosters on Falcon Heavy reused? Telerik and Kendo UI are part of Progress product portfolio. Of the Grid the the head tag Step 3 - Write the server-side Grid CRUD (,. Start a free 30-day trial OData Server Operations You can sort, filter, or paginate the data to which the Grid is bound by using the OData service. Right click on the model folder and add a new class, in my case I named it Employee.cs: public Employee (int EmployeeID, string FirstName, string LastName) Right click on the Controller folder and add a new controller, in my case I named it. Not the answer you're looking for? Connect and share knowledge within a single location that is structured and easy to search. This provides menu like filtering functionality inside a popup container for the column. However, the idea of getting all the data in a single call from the server is no more feasible as the Datasource has grown with time. How to align figures when a long subcaption causes misalignment, Comparing Newtons 2nd law and Tsiolkovskys. Hi, i think i got the route cause. Based on the data type associated with a column, you can control the search operators used (Contains, Equals, etc). 5. Can the STM32F1 used for ST-LINK on the ST discovery boards be used as a normal chip? In this article, we will learn about how we can retrieve data from serverside Paging, Sorting, and Filtering Using the Kendo UI Grid and Entity Framework in MVC ASP .NET applications. Filter the data on the client by using our built-in methods. Does Angular Kendo supports server side pagination? Note the grid filters on the server, refreshes all its rows and as a result no empty row groups are shown in the grid. Copyright 2022, Progress Software Corporation and/or its subsidiaries or affiliates. After that I am adding blank data using JSON. First time, this loads by hitting the server. Kendo Mvc Dropdownlist Server Filtering. Any idea, how to retain the FilterColumns or how to enable client side filtering when server side filtering is enabled? Filtering. ! Does the Fog Cloud spell work in conjunction with the Blind Fighting fighting style the way I think it does? The parameter map property allows us to send a set of default parameters along with our custom ones back to the server. I have assigned"sampleDTOList" to the "data" property since my response object will contain the list of records under that name. Find centralized, trusted content and collaborate around the technologies you use most. Since one may require to send other parameters as well, the default parameter values are set in the model that has other values. The only answear for your question for now is: "you have done something wrong, you should get filter object when you filter values and then change page". ", English translation of "Sermon sur la communion indigne" by St. John Vianney. Open the Athlete column filter and enter "Phelps" in the filter input. To give you a quick example, here are different . The Grid allows you to customize the operators for the numeric, text, and date filter types by using the filterOperators property which accepts GridFilterOperators.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Internal Search. Can Kendo Grid use client side filtering with server side paging/sorting? Irene is an engineered-person, so why does she have a heart problem? The DataSource schema contains two properties; "data" and "total". Should we burninate the [variations] tag? Kendo UI for jQuery. Each consecutive filter is added to the previous ones and reduces the subset of data. when does tampa bay downs open for live racing November 3, 2022 By how many 2-digit numbers are there. The Boolean filter types always use the equal operator. What does the 100 resistor do in this push-pull amplifier? All Rights Reserved. Hope they can give us that functionality officially on the next releases. Server filtering. Kendo Grid provides a lot of features out of the box, such as filtering, grouping, paging, sorting, and support for various data formats. 0 . Asking for help, clarification, or responding to other answers. This example showcase how to filter a column using the columnMenu. ), ( Progress is the leading provider of application development and digital experience technologies. Site design / logo 2022 Stack Exchange Inc; user contributions licensed under CC BY-SA. Alternatively, you may send the code from the page as well as the server controller if server operations are used. Page number though requires to be calculated from the information we have. Progress, Telerik, Ipswitch, and certain product names used herein are trademarks or registered trademarks of Progress Software Corporation and/or one of its subsidiaries or affiliates in the U.S. and/or other countries. Search Panel A simple and quick way to locate records. Why can we add/substract/cross out chemical equations for Hess law? rev2022.11.3.43003. The native Vue Grid by Kendo UI provides diverse filtering options for displaying Grid records which meet specified criteria. This will cancel any filters applied to the dataSource without calling transport read. It gives a functionality of saving and loading Grid state (filtering, sorting and all information about columns). Despite serverFiltering set to false by default, it seems that filter () automatically calls transport read every single time. kendo grid filter react. second interview with higher management; simplex method minimization word problem; article 231 of the treaty of versailles pdf; mirror band accident update Here we use Entity Framework 6 with MVC5 : Firstly install the Entity framework from the Package manager Console External Search. With our Filter Row plugin, users can filter the contents of the React Grid by individual column values. Download free 30-day trial Use Web API with Server-Side Operations Kendo UI does not provide any out-of-the-box capability for implementing server-side paging, sorting, and grouping. baby jogger rotating car seat / api as a service business model / kendo react grid datasource. What value for LANG should I use for "sort -u correctly handle Chinese characters? There are two possibilities to do the search/filtration in the Kendo Grid, they are: External Search. Copyright 2022, Progress Software Corporation and/or its subsidiaries or affiliates. When sorting, an array of objects is produced where each element has an object that contains the column and sort direction for every sort operation. I have a kendo grid with server side paging. Kendo Grid Will not populate with server side data, kendo ui grid complete server side paging and setting total count, How to perform server side filtering on Kendo UI Grid, Kendo Grid with server filtering but client side paging, Kendo UI jQuery Grid Server Side Filtering. In addition, the sample also shows how to: Telerik and Kendo UI are part of Progress product portfolio. Despite serverFiltering set to false by default, it seems that filter() automatically calls transport read every single time. One solution for this problem is persist state mechanism provided to us by KendoUI. OR "What prevents x from doing y?". Is there a way to make trades similar/identical to a university endowment manager to copy them? But i need Filter at server side and each time i want to pass my filter to the server side. PS. Linq is already providing joining, grouping and filtering Adding a custom filter to the Grid's filter menu is currently not supported With custom binding, we're calling back to the server on every filter, page, or sort event - so we don't want to make a db. Connect and share knowledge within a single location that is structured and easy to search. I've just check telerik mvc "Grid/Filter Row" demo. ). 4 A more fully supported Web API OData implementation was rolled out this week and is available via NuGet . To learn more, see our tips on writing great answers. I have a kendo grid with Server side pagination enabled to avoid the performance issue. Kendo React Grid in Grid demo with Hierarchy Tree Excel Export When I was originally asked to use Kendo 's Treelist control, some members of our business team frowned at its implementation and asked if a classic grid in grid presentation was possible instead. Need to implement fully working cell . Hope i am clear to you. The filterBy method is recommended when using the process method is recommended when using the onDataStateChange event. Kendo UI Web grid read fails after pagination, Server side filtering on Kendo MVC Grid by date range, kendo ui grid complete server side paging and setting total count, kendo grid server side filtering and not working.
Pareto A Randstad Company, Java Mobile App Development, How To Connect Iphone To Lg Smart Tv Wireless, Spreadmaster Manure Spreader Parts, Are Casement Windows Better, Instance Variable Java W3schools,